The pups will be one week old tomorrow, so it’s time for a progress report.
Deca and the pups are great.
It’s quite amazing to me to see how fast they’re growing. And although their eyes are not open and they can’t walk, they’re remarkably mobile—and fast—as they crawl around the whelping box. Looking for their mother and a meal.
They’re also quite noisy. One of them is almost always making some noise, more often than not, two or three of them are squealing. That’s really what it is…a squeal. And loud too. But this is a good thing.
I’m still checking on them regularly to see if they’re still breathing! It’s what I do, can’t help it.. And I check to see that they haven’t crawled under the mat which lines the whelping box. They have done that on several occasions, and it appears that Deca has pulled back the mat so that puppies are not covered. Good Deca.
Deca is a great mother. She seems to have the puppy thing down. This litter was delivered in 2 ½ hours, her first litter, although larger, took more than 14 hours. Deca spends a lot of time with the pups, although not all. When they’re sleeping, she visits Ajax and I in some part of the house, or she takes a nap outside, where it’s cool.
Her appetite is ravenous, as you might expect, eating more than 6 cups of food per day. She’s still on the Science Diet Puppy food, which was recommended for pregnant and lactating dogs, and she seems to enjoy that.
Here’s some news: There are two males and two females. I think!
